Abstract :
It is possible to obtain delays of finite duration time functions by sampling in the frequency domain. The method is applicable when the delay time is greater than the waveform duration. The method is particularly amenable to analog computer techniques, and no special equipment is required. The holding feature of these machines makes it possible to delay functions several minutes. A clear-cut error analysis can be made to ensure economical use of the equipment for the degree of accuracy required.
